About The Position

We are seeking a Buyer Planner to assist the Supply Chain team within the Finance organization. The Supply Chain team strategically sources quality materials and services at the lowest total cost while enabling effective and efficient purchasing solutions and enhancing supplier partnerships. Day to day you will strategically source quality materials and services at lowest total cost. As a Buyer Planner you will partner cross-functionally develop forecast and execution plans to secure authorization of inventory liability.

Requirements

  • 5+ years of material demand planning experience (managing inventory lifecycles, forecasting accuracy, and excess/obsolete material analysis)
  • Oracle or other ERP system required
  • Previous customer service experience
  • Cross-functional Collaboration (This role touches suppliers, field teams, business partners, strategic sourcing, and accounting)
  • Supply Chain and Lifecycle Strategy (The 10-plus year lifecycle management requirement and the new product introduction/obsolescence work signal they need someone who thinks long-term, not just transactionally)

Responsibilities

  • Manage the business unit inventory, including evaluation, approval of return from projects, inventory transactional alignment, execution, reconciliation and inventory projections and tracking.
  • Manage the implications and outlook associated with new product introduction and product life cycle strategy for product obsolescence.
  • Provide ongoing metrics and reporting related to goals set for forecast accuracy, forecast timeliness, forecast authorization, and forecast-related inventory exposure.
  • Establish a “spares” strategy for new suppliers and subsequent negotiations and existing suppliers and inventories.
  • Integrate full life cycle management techniques assuming a 10+ year environment of materials planning and management.
  • Work with suppliers, colleagues, business partners, and field teams to facilitate forecasting and ordering process. Resolve discrepancies related to products ordered versus forecasted.
  • Work closely with the strategic sourcing team to understand contracts with suppliers related to materials and services. Drive demand of materials and services to preferred suppliers.
  • Evaluate and submit analyses on monthly, quarterly and annual excess and obsolete materials to business units and accounting.
  • Assist with development of streamlined processes for forecast-to-order cycle and have good controls in place for the process.
